From 9631a8d242510836730bb1f85d99b77c04017ca4 Mon Sep 17 00:00:00 2001 From: Andrzej Janik Date: Sun, 8 Aug 2021 17:43:14 +0200 Subject: [PATCH] Don't wait on a blocking event --- zluda/src/impl/memory.rs |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) diff --git a/zluda/src/impl/memory.rs b/zluda/src/impl/memory.rs index e4abeda..92cc4b2 100644 --- a/zluda/src/impl/memory.rs +++ b/zluda/src/impl/memory.rs @@ -48,7 +48,6 @@ pub fn copy_v2(dst: *mut c_void, src: *const c_void, bytesize: usize) -> Result< GlobalState::lock_stream(stream::CU_STREAM_LEGACY, |stream_data| { let dev = unsafe { &*(*stream_data.context).device }; let queue = stream_data.cmd_list.as_ref().unwrap(); - let mut event = ptr::null_mut(); let err = unsafe { ocl_core::ffi::clEnqueueSVMMemcpy( queue.as_ptr(), @@ -58,12 +57,10 @@ pub fn copy_v2(dst: *mut c_void, src: *const c_void, bytesize: usize) -> Result< bytesize, 0, ptr::null(), - &mut event, + ptr::null_mut(), ) }; assert_eq!(err, 0); - let err = unsafe { ocl_core::ffi::clWaitForEvents(1, &mut event) }; - assert_eq!(err, 0); Ok(()) })? }